Conversion Formula for Newton Per Square Meter to Millimeter Of Mercury
Conversion from newton per square meter to millimeter of mercury is a simple process once you know the basic relationship between the two units. One Newton Per Square Meter is equal to 0.0075006376 Millimeter Of Mercury, while one Millimeter Of Mercury contains 133.322 Newton Per Square Meter.
To change a measurement from newton per square meter to millimeter of mercury, you only need to multiply the number of newton per square meter by 0.0075006376.
1 Newton Per Square Meter = 0.0075006376 Millimeter Of Mercury
1 Millimeter Of Mercury = 133.322 Newton Per Square Meter
This gives you the equivalent value in millimeter of mercury quickly and accurately. By using this straightforward formula, you can easily switch between these units whenever needed.

Newton per Square Meter (Fundamental Pressure)
Introduction : This unit represents the fundamental definition of pressure as force per unit area, numerically identical to the pascal but emphasizing its physical derivation.
History & Origin : Directly derived from Newton's laws and the SI system's base units. While mathematically equivalent to pascals, it's used when emphasizing the force/area relationship.
Current Use : Common in physics education and theoretical work where the fundamental definition of pressure needs emphasis. Used interchangeably with pascals in calculations.
Millimeter of Mercury (Medical Pressure)
Introduction : Defined as the pressure exerted by a 1mm column of mercury at 0°C under standard gravity, this unit remains essential in medicine and atmospheric measurements.
History & Origin : Originated from Torricelli's 1643 barometer experiments. The mmHg was formally defined in the 19th century as pressure exerted by a 1mm mercury column (13.5951 g/cm³ density at 0°C).
Current Use : Standard unit for blood pressure measurement worldwide (120/80 mmHg). Used in barometry, physiology, and vacuum measurements where Torr units are inappropriate.

FAQ on Newton Per Square Meter to Millimeter Of Mercury Conversion:
What are the standard abbreviation or symbols for newton per square meter and millimeter of mercury?
The standard abbreviation for newton per square meter is “N/m²”, while millimeter of mercury is abbreviated as “mmHg.” These symbols are commonly used to represent units of pressure in both everyday contexts and technical measurements.
What is the process of conversion from newton per square meter to millimeter of mercury units?
For conversion from newton per square meter to millimeter of mercury, multiply the number of newton per square meter by 0.0075006375541921 as one newton per square meter equals 0.0075006375541921 millimeter of mercury.
Formula: No of millimeter of mercury = No of newton per square meter × 0.0075006375541921
This is the standard method used for conversion between these units of pressure.
How do you convert millimeter of mercury to newton per square meter?
To convert millimeter of mercury to newton per square meter, multiply the number of millimeter of mercury by 133.322 as one millimeter of mercury equals 133.322 newton per square meter.
Formula: No of newton per square meter = No of millimeter of mercury × 133.322
